carrier-config: define imsi_eap_identity_sequence_int key
Some of Carrier Wi-Fi Networks doesn't support receiving encrypted-IMSI
as EAP-RESPONSE/IDENTITY due to network deployment architecture.
So, a new key is required to define a sequence of sending encrypted-IMSI
identity during EAP-SIM/AKA authentication.
If this value is 2, anonymous@<realm> will be sent as a
EAP-RESPONSE/IDENTITY first and followd by
encrypted IMSI as EAP-RESPONSE/AKA|SIM-IDENTITY.
1: encrypted-IMSI (default one)
2: anonymous -> encrypted-IMSI.
